Xcode is a complete software development kit (SDK) that helps you make Mac OS or iOS software without any need of installing any other software.
Its a complete package you need in order to build softwares or applications for Apple devices. Xcode is solely made for Mac OS and its not available for Windows and other operating system.
There are several problems as to why Xcode is not available for other platforms, at least for Windows (widely used OS)! One of the most prompt reason is compatibility. Ofcourse the other (Windows ) operating system and the Mac OS both are developed to function differently and coded in different programing language.
On a broader note, Xcode is a Mac software and its not possible to download Xcode for Windows without workaround that I’ve discussed below. Contents • • • • • What is Xcode? Whenever we’ve to build application or software of any operating system, we need kind of software development kit which is called SDK in general. The software development kit have all the necessary set of softwares required to develop a fully functional application (or software). Xcode does this job for Mac OS. Xcode is an Integrated Development Environment which has to be install on Mac before you start developing app for Mac OS or iOS operating system.
Xcode according to Wikipedia was first launched in 2003 with a motive to make developing Mac OS based application easy. Xcode SDK is complete package for developing Mac OS or iOS applications that includes tools for building interface and coding. The interface builder and an assets management toolkit are the important features of Xcode. How to get Xcode for Windows The process is bit long but if you follow steps as I explained, you will get Xcode for Windows pretty easily. Its a several steps process and need you do install couple of software / applications. Pre-requisite for Xcode for Windows: Before we start with the process, below are the pre-requisites. You must have to get below things ready. • Mac OS X Virtual Machine/ VMware or VirtualBox.
• An Apple ID. • Xcode package (download it from, you need apple ID to download) • PC with Intel core i3 Processor (i5 is recommended) • 2GB RAM (4 GB recommended) • Reliable Internet Connection (to download Xcode, VMware etc). Step-wise procedure to download Xcode for Windows- • Since you had already downloaded VirtualBox, install it on your computer now. • Now search on Google “OSX Maverick ISO file” and download it. • Its now time to create a Virtual Machine with Oracle VirtualBox. Open VM VirtualBox Manager and hit “New” as shown in below screenshot. • Now you need to name it. Enter OSX under name field. Select Mac OS X from “Type” drop down menu and select version 32- bit. • Now you need to select the memory size. It is recommended to assign 2 GB if your PC have 4 GB RAM.
